We were created for His praise and glory (Isaiah 43:21; Jeremiah 13:11; Ephesians 1:12; 1 Peter 2:9) Worship brings within us a oneness and quietness that leads towards submission (Psalm 46:10; 103;1; Habakuk 2:20; Zephaniah 1:7; Zechariah 2:13) When we offer our praise and worship to the King and Prince of Peace (Isaiah 9:6; Hebrews 7:2), the river of life from the throne of God flows carrying the peace of God, filing us with such a tranquillity that transcends all understanding (Phil. 4:17; Revelations 22:1).
